TeO 2
TeO2
crystal is one of good acouste-optic medias and has been used for A-O modulator
, defector and tunable filter(AOTF).
Physical properties:
|
Structure |
Tetragonal, P41212 |
|
Melting Point |
730șC |
|
Density |
5.99 g/cm3 |
|
Mohs Hardness
|
4.5 |
|
Photo-elastic
Coefficient at 632.8nm |
P11 =0.074、P13
=0.340
P31 =0.091、P33
=0.241 |
|
Figure of Merit |
793
x10-18S3/g |
|
Transmittivity
|
>70
% at 632.8nm |
|
Refractive Index at
632.8nm |
no=2.55、ne
=2.142 |
|
Gradient of Refractive
Index |
≤5
x10-5/cm |
|
Phase Velocity
(Transverse Wave[110]-Propagation) |
616
m/s |
